Day 3: Self Drive Island Explorations
Whoever said don’t go chasing waterfalls? Today jump in your hire car and make your way around the island discovering some of Samoa’s best. We’d recommend paying a visit to Papapapaitai Waterfalls, Sopo’aga Falls and Togitogiga. The Papapapaitai is an impressively tall waterfall. Surrounded by lush jungle, the Sopo’aga viewpoint is often considered the prettiest waterfall. Togitogiga has two smaller waterfalls which create a large swimming hole where you can cool off under the falls – this is also a great spot to enjoy a picnic lunch. If you’re getting tired of waterfalls then Papase’ea sliding rocks is a waterfall with a difference, these natural rock slides have been polished smooth by thousands of years of running water. After you’ve had your fill of falls make your way back to your hotel for a relaxing evening at the resort.

Day 5: Discover Apia
After a few days enjoying the natural wonders of Samoa today take your car and make your way to the bustling capital of Samoa, Apia. Apia has a great Flea Market which is well worth a visit and an excellent spot to stock up on local handicrafts. Next to the Flea Market is the Apia Fish Market, which has a huge range of fresh seafood from yellow-fin tuna to crabs, crayfish, octopus and masimasi. While in Apia don’t miss visiting Vailima, the historic former home of the author and adventurer Robert Louis Stevenson.
